GHL Email & SMS Marketing
Overview
GoHighLevel centralizes all communication channels into a unified inbox. This covers email marketing, SMS/MMS messaging, WhatsApp, social media DMs, and multi-channel campaign strategies.
Unified Inbox
Supported Channels
| Channel | Setup Required |
|---|
| Email | Connect email service (Mailgun, SMTP, or LC Email) |
| SMS / MMS | LC Phone number or Twilio |
| Phone Calls | LC Phone number |
| Facebook Messenger | Connect Facebook page |
| Instagram DMs | Connect Instagram business account |
| Google Business Messages | Connect Google Business Profile |
| WhatsApp | WhatsApp Business API integration |
| Live Chat | Add chat widget code to website |
| TikTok DMs | Connect TikTok account (2025) |

Email Marketing
Email Service Options
| Provider | Type | Best For |
|---|
| LC Email | GHL native | Simplest setup, built-in |
| Mailgun | Third-party SMTP | Higher send volumes, better deliverability control |
| Custom SMTP | Self-managed | Full control, existing infrastructure |
Email Configuration
- Connect email service in Settings → Email Services
- Verify sending domain — Add DNS records (SPF, DKIM, DMARC)
- Set default "From" address —
yourname@yourdomain.com
- Configure tracking — Open tracking, click tracking, unsubscribe link

SMS Marketing
Setup
- Get an LC Phone number in Settings → Phone Numbers
- Register for A2P (Application-to-Person) — Required for US businesses
- Verify your brand through The Campaign Registry (TCR)
- Set up compliance — Opt-in confirmation, opt-out handling
SMS Best Practices
| Practice | Details |
|---|
| Keep it short | Under 160 characters to avoid splitting |
| Personalize | Use {{contact.first_name}} in every message |
| Include CTA | Every SMS should have a clear next step |
| Timing matters | Send between 9 AM–8 PM in contact's timezone |
| Use MMS sparingly | Images increase engagement but cost more |
| Respect frequency | Max 2-3 SMS per week per contact |
| Always offer opt-out | Include "Reply STOP to unsubscribe" |
A2P Registration (US)
Required for all US-based SMS sending — Without A2P registration, messages may be blocked by carriers.
- Brand Registration — Register your business with The Campaign Registry
- Campaign Registration — Register each use case (marketing, support, etc.)
- Approval — Wait for carrier approval (2-15 business days)
- Monitor — Track message delivery rates and carrier feedback
SMS Compliance Rules
- TCPA Compliance — Written consent required before sending marketing SMS
- Opt-in required — Contacts must explicitly agree to receive messages
- Opt-out honored immediately — When someone texts STOP, cease all messages
- Business hours — Avoid sending before 8 AM or after 9 PM local time
- Content restrictions — No SHAFT content (Sex, Hate, Alcohol, Firearms, Tobacco)
WhatsApp Integration
Setup
- Connect WhatsApp Business API through GHL settings
- Verify your business phone number
- Create message templates (pre-approved by WhatsApp)
- Configure in Conversation AI or Workflow actions
WhatsApp Features
- Template messages (marketing, utility, authentication)
- Free-form messaging within 24-hour conversation window
- Rich media (images, documents, videos)
- Interactive buttons and quick replies
- Integration with Conversation AI

Channel Selection Guide
| Scenario | Best Channel | Why |
|---|
| Immediate follow-up | SMS | Highest open rates (98%) |
| Detailed content | Email | Supports rich formatting |
| Appointment reminder | SMS | Read within 3 minutes |
| Nurture sequence | Email + SMS mix | Email for content, SMS for nudges |
| Re-engagement | SMS or Voicemail | Personal, attention-grabbing |
| Document delivery | Email | Supports attachments |

Key Metrics to Track
| Metric | Email Target | SMS Target |
|---|
| Open Rate | > 25% | > 90% |
| Click Rate | > 3% | > 10% |
| Reply Rate | > 5% | > 15% |
| Unsubscribe Rate | < 0.5% | < 1% |
| Bounce Rate | < 2% | < 5% |
| Conversion Rate | > 2% | > 5% |
